Slobozhanske, Rural settlement in Krasnohrad Raion, Ukraine
Slobozhanske is a settlement in Krasnohrad Raion located in the Kharkiv region of eastern Ukraine. The community sits at approximately 176 meters elevation and functions as a local administrative center for the surrounding area.
The settlement originated as an urban-type locality during the Soviet period and maintained this classification for several decades as an administratively designated urban community. In 2024, this status was changed to rural classification through Ukraine's administrative modernization process.
